The ability of a person to conceive a child naturally is known as fertility. The majority of people may easily conceive children naturally, but many face fertility problems.

COMMON CAUSES OF INFERTILITY:

Age: Women over the age of 35 and males over the age of 40 have a harder time conceiving naturally.
  • problems with ovulation.
  • Sperm count is low.
  • poor quality sperm/eggs.
  • Diabetes.
  • Women’s health issues like PCOS, irregular periods, thyroid issues, obesity, etc.

IVF:

IVF, also referred to as in vitro fertilisation, is a form of assisted reproduction. ‘Outside the body’ is the meaning of the term “in vitro.” It is the medical science which is concerned with research, treatment and assistance in reproduction through technological developments made in the field.

Several medical and surgical methods are used in IVF to achieve its goals. Couples who are unable to conceive naturally even after undergoing treatments and medications can opt for IVF. This technology helps them in conceiving a baby.

HOW DOES IVF WORK?

A man’s sperm and a woman’s eggs are mixed outside of their bodies using the IVF technique. This is carried out in a lab using a test dish. The waiting period for fertilisation starts after the sperm and eggs are joined. The sperm and egg mixture is stored in a lab setting with strict guidelines and regular inspections. Embryos, which are created when one or more eggs are joined, are then placed within the woman’s uterus. Once placed in the uterus, the embryos then start developing like a natural baby in the uterus.
